This week saw the successful launch of our multitouch table, developed in collaboration with
Studio Sophisti and Muziek Centrum Nederland.
The installation was devised to mark the four-day residency of the
Instant Composer's Pool at the Bimhuis
in Amsterdam, September 2009. Concert goers browse images and multimedia from a career spanning four decades.
Content was curated by Ditmer Weertman, from MCN's extensive archive. It was a pleasure to see long-time fans
of the ICP engage with the presentation, and a great performance by the vetarans of Dutch improvisation.
The table will also appear at the opening concert of the newly renovated hall in De Doelen, Rotterdam, with
a presentation of the works of Peter-Jan Wagemans.
